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| alpine silverwort | Brant |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Plantae (Plants)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Marchantiophyta (liverwort)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Jungermanniopsida (Jungermanniopsida) | Aves (Birds) |
| Order | Jungermanniales (Jungermanniales) | Anseriformes (Anseriformes) |
| Family | Antheliaceae | Anatidae |
| Genus | Anthelia | Branta |
| Species | Anthelia julacea | Branta bernicla |
